To become a better shooter, especially for self-defense, it's crucial to move beyond static paper targets and take professional training. Engaging in a three-day class from reputable instructors can significantly elevate your skills, teaching you to fight with a gun, not just shoot it. This involves understanding the correct mindset, movement, communication, and the continuous learning process.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the most effective way for a new gun owner to improve their shooting skills?

The most effective way for a new gun owner to improve their shooting skills is to enroll in professional training. Beyond just hitting paper targets, this involves taking classes from experienced instructors who teach tactical application, mindset, and the nuances of fighting with a firearm.

Why is simply practicing at the shooting range not enough for self-defense?

Practicing at the shooting range by shooting bullseyes on paper is a start, but it doesn't prepare you for real-world defensive scenarios. Effective self-defense with a firearm requires understanding the correct mindset, movement, communication, and the ability to fight with a gun, which static range practice doesn't fully address.

How long does it take to become proficient with a firearm for self-defense?

Becoming proficient with a firearm is a continuous, lifelong process. However, a single three-day class from a reputable instructor can significantly advance your skills, putting you far ahead of most people who only engage in casual range practice.

What are some reputable firearms training organizations to consider?

Several highly respected firearms training organizations and instructors are recommended for those seeking to improve their skills. These include Thunder Ranch, Tactical Response, Gunsite, Coastal, Ludus, and instructors like Travis Haley, known for their comprehensive tactical training.
